Description:
Learn to create a cinematic movie poster design in Photoshop using the 'Versus' typeface, free stock photos, and a movie poster credits template. Master techniques like solid color adjustment layers, gradient tools, overlay effects, and masking to composite a visually striking image. Explore advanced features such as removing backgrounds, adding clouds, adjusting blend modes, and applying global adjustments. Follow step-by-step instructions to craft an 'Ultra' cool poster that's ready to smash box office records, while gaining valuable skills in typography, image manipulation, and professional design techniques.
